====== Envelope Follower ====== based on Harry Bissel\\ a SMD Variant, ready for Pick and Place\\ open-hardware, all Kicad-Files, and Gerbers are includet!\\ {{:phatline:ENV-Follower-3D-rotate.png?500|}}\\ --shown 2 identical boards on one pcb - to save money.. ===== Features ===== * audio in * Envelope out * Gate out + Gate Threshold-Poti\\ * Full-wave rectifier\\ * 3 identical Peakdetectors which are Reseted from a "stepper"\\ * a Osciallator with tunable Frequency to drive the stepper\\ * Smoothingcap set via Jumper\\ * Debugging Jumpers\\ * PTC and Diode Polarity Protection on the Supply-side\\ ====== Hardware Requirements ====== * This Device i build as input module for my [[CV1]] Project, but can be used for other things too\\ * Soldering Iron - with a Dip that can Handle SMD-Parts, Wires, solder Paste...\\ * Eurorack Power Source +-12V!\\ ====== Building ====== The Design is optimized for Pick and Place most SMD Parts are on the Top-PCB\\ i ordered 5 PCBs from JLCPCP with almost all SMD Parts presoldered(except 2 SOIC chips PTC and Protection Diode) \\ now waiting for Presoldered PCBs\\ {{:phatline:ENV-Follower-PCB.png?500|}}\\ ==== Frontpanel ==== FIXME - so **GREEN sockets** for now!\\ \\ when making 10PCBs this make a total of ** 69,83€** incl Shipping/VAT which is free above 50€!\\ There are 2 SOICs that have to get Handsoldered, i have done this before and its easy!\\ {{:phatline:env-follower-handsolder.png?500|}}\\ the actual Picture is this {{:phatline:env-follower-3d-buttom.png?500|}}\\ ===== Overall Material Costs ===== PCB:**42,44€ +** MouserParts:** 69,83** = 111,46€ **/ 10** PCBs **= 11,14€ a PCB**\\ (where half off work is done by pick and place machine!)\\ ===== Kicad Files & Production Files ===== V1. from 05.01.2021{{:phatline:env-follower.zip|}} \\ Shematic, Board, Gerber, Pick and Place and Booms, ready for Pick and Place!\\ ---at the moment untestet, since i order the project just now!\\ as Example what you see if you got thru the ordering process:\\ {{:phatline:ENV-Follower-JLPCB-Job.png?700|}}\\ {{:phatline:ENV-Follower-JLPCB-Invoice.png?700|}}\\ ===== Shematic ===== {{:phatline:ENV-Follower-Shematic.png?800|}}\\ ===== To Do ===== frontplate\\ Debugging First Version\\ **experiment with the Smooting CAP:** a Header is connected paralell to a integrated 100nF Cap, connect there a CAP to encrease the smoothing\\ **experiment with the Frequency Pot:** a lin10K + 1K internal Serial Resistor which gives a range of 1K-12K - i also made a Header here, which you can bridge then you have 1-12K, or you put a resistor there for example a 5K, then you will get a range from 6-16K... \\ I addet some Jumpers to break the circuit for debugging or measurement\\ \\ Modding **Headers/Jumpers:**\\ {{:phatline:ENV-Follower-3D-top.png?800|}}\\ ===== Resources ===== [[https://www.muffwiggler.com/forum/viewtopic.php?f=17&t=109067#p1511975|muffwiggler-topic]]\\ [[https://www.muffwiggler.com/forum/userpix2/10917_6768_bissell_ef_schematics_11_1.jpg|modified-shematic]]\\ [[https://www.muffwiggler.com/forum/userpix2/10917_harrybisselenvfollow_5.jpg|THT-PCB]]\\ [[https://www.muffwiggler.com/forum/userpix2/10917_bissel_1.jpg|THT-PCB-Shematic-BUT Attention it is not correct!]]\\ [[https://www.muffwiggler.com/forum/userpix2/10917_bom_1.jpg|THT-PCB-BOM]]\\ [[https://www.muffwiggler.com/forum/userpix2/32564_scr01_2.png|Haralds-Hi-Clock-Measurements]]\\ I give this links because it is the source: but i cant recommend that forum!
